Latest Patents

Ikejima's latest patents include a method for evaluating the cytotoxicity of gas. This method is applicable to cells present in a cell culture medium, specifically targeting cells other than bronchial- or lung-derived cells. The process involves a gas dissolution step for dissolving a gas in a cell culture medium, followed by a cell evaluation step for measuring cell function. Another significant patent is a gas concentration prediction method. This method consists of exposing a gas to two specimens containing a compound in different concentrations and measuring the gas concentrations to obtain a coefficient that describes their relationship.
